A kitchen faucet that won’t leak is mostly a cartridge-and-connections question: choose a ceramic disc cartridge in a solid metal body, insist on braided stainless supply lines, and read the warranty for the words that matter — whether it names the cartridge and body for life. Price alone predicts very little; the failure points are the same on a $40 faucet and a $400 one. Here is where kitchen faucets actually fail, and how to buy against each failure before it happens.

Key facts

  • A faucet dripping once per second wastes 3,000+ gallons a year (EPA WaterSense) — roughly 180 showers’ worth of water.
  • Household leaks waste about 9,400 gallons per home per year on average (EPA) — and faucets are one of the top offenders.
  • When a leak escalates, the average water-damage insurance claim runs $13,954, and water damage accounts for about 28% of homeowner claims (Insurance Information Institute).

Where kitchen faucets actually leak

Every kitchen faucet has four leak zones, and each one points at a different part — which means each one can be shopped against in advance:

Symptom What’s failing What would have prevented it
Drip from the spout when the handle is off Cartridge (worn seals or scored discs) Ceramic disc cartridge + a warranty that covers it for life
Puddle around the base of the spout O-rings where the spout rotates Quality O-rings; a body machined smooth enough not to chew them
Dampness inside the cabinet Supply connections or a cracked waterway Braided stainless hoses; metal (not plastic) waterway and threads
Spray going sideways from the tip Aerator clogged with scale Nothing — unscrew, rinse, done. This one is maintenance, not failure

Notice that three of the four trace back to decisions the manufacturer made — cartridge type, body material, connection hardware. Only the aerator is genuinely your problem, and it costs minutes.

The cartridge decides most of it

Older faucets sealed water with rubber compressed against a metal seat — a compression washer that wore out a little on every single turn of the handle. Modern ceramic disc cartridges work differently: two aluminum-oxide ceramic discs, ground and polished flat, slide across each other to align or block water ports. Nothing compresses, nothing rubs against a rough seat, and the ceramic itself is far harder than the minerals in household water. That is why a compression faucet drips in a few years while ceramic disc faucets routinely run decades.

Two honest caveats. First, ceramic disc technology is now industry-wide — premium brands and budget brands alike use it, and the discs typically sit in engineered polymer carriers at every price point. So “ceramic disc cartridge” on a listing doesn’t separate good from bad; what separates them is the body around the cartridge and the warranty behind it. Second, ceramic discs have one real enemy: debris. Grit loosened by plumbing work can score the disc faces and cause a permanent slow drip. After any work on your supply lines, remove the aerator and flush the line before running the faucet normally.

Worked example: reading a drip like a plumber

Say your faucet releases a few drops after you shut it off. Watch it for thirty seconds. If it stops, that’s just the spout draining — water sitting above the valve has to go somewhere, and it isn’t a leak. If it settles into a steady beat — drip, drip, drip — the valve is no longer sealing, and the arithmetic starts: at one drip per second, EPA WaterSense puts the waste at more than 3,000 gallons a year. You’ll pay for that water twice — once at the meter and again in the energy that heated the hot-side share of it.

Now move the towel test around the faucet: dry towel around the spout base overnight tells you whether the O-rings are weeping; a dry paper towel under the supply connections in the cabinet tells you whether the real risk — the one that produces four- and five-figure insurance claims rather than water bills — is already starting. Five minutes of diagnosis, and you know exactly which part to hold the manufacturer to.

The body and connections: the boring parts that flood cabinets

A cartridge failure wastes water; a body or connection failure floods the kitchen. The waterway inside the faucet is pressurized at 40–80 psi around the clock and cycled daily toward 120–140°F water-heater output. Solid brass and stainless steel tolerate that for decades. Zinc alloy (zamak) bodies and plastic waterways are where budget faucets quietly cut cost — and where cracks and stripped threads show up years later (here’s how to tell solid brass from zinc alloy before you buy).

On connections: insist on braided stainless supply hoses, and know that faucet threads follow NPT — a tapered thread standard that seals by wedging, which is exactly why plastic threads under wrench torque are a bad bet. For drinking-water safety, look for NSF/ANSI 61 listing and lead limits under NSF/ANSI 372 and California’s AB 1953 (≤0.25% weighted lead content) — these certifications are the floor any faucet you shortlist should clear.

The warranty is a leak spec — read it like one

A warranty tells you which failures the manufacturer priced in. For leaks specifically, look for three things: does it name the cartridge/valve, does it name the body, and for how long. Frequently asked questions

Why does my kitchen faucet drip for a few seconds after I turn it off?

Water above the valve drains out of the spout. If dripping stops within about half a minute, it’s drainage, not a leak. A steady drip that continues overnight means the cartridge is no longer sealing.

Are ceramic disc cartridges really lifetime parts?

They’re the longest-lived valve technology in common use, but not invincible: debris from plumbing work and heavy scale can score the discs. That’s exactly why the warranty language around the cartridge matters — it’s the part most likely to need a replacement in year eight.

Do expensive kitchen faucets leak less?

Not because of price. Budget and premium faucets mostly use the same valve technology. What you’re buying as you go up is body material, machining quality, and warranty terms — check those three rather than the number on the tag (our KES faucet guide walks through the lineup).

What’s the fastest pre-purchase leak check?

Three questions to support before you buy: Is the body solid brass or stainless (not zinc or plastic)? Is the cartridge ceramic disc, and is it covered for life? Are the supply hoses braided stainless? If any answer is vague, that’s your answer.
